Situations Where Faucet Repair Reaches Its Practical Limit in Spring

Some faucet issues eventually go beyond what repair can realistically solve. Over time, corrosion inside the fixture, damaged valve housings, recurring internal failures, or outdated faucet designs can make continued repairs impractical or more costly than replacement. This section helps property owners in Spring understand the point at which replacement becomes the more dependable long-term solution.

As faucets age, internal components can deteriorate in ways that repair alone cannot fully resolve. In some cases, manufacturers no longer produce compatible components, or previous repairs have already addressed the most accessible components. When problems persist even after professional repairs, replacement becomes the more reliable and financially sensible option.

Professional Faucet Installation and Code Compliance

The quality of installation plays a critical role in faucet performance. Incorrect mounting, poorly secured fittings, incorrect water line connections, or pressure imbalances can lead to hidden leaks, unstable faucets, and early component failure. Professional installation ensures the faucet is securely mounted, correctly aligned, and fully tested before the job is considered complete.

For properties in Spring, professional installation also helps ensure compliance with local plumbing requirements. This includes correct sealing techniques, pressure checks, and approved connection practices that protect cabinets, countertops, and adjacent plumbing from leaks and deterioration.

When is faucet repair the right choice compared to replacement

Repair is typically recommended when the faucet structure is sound and the failure is isolated to serviceable parts like cartridges, seals, O-rings, or valve components. Issues such as dripping, low pressure, loose handles, or uneven temperature control can often be corrected with targeted repairs. Repair is typically recommended first because it restores performance while avoiding the cost of full replacement.

How do I know when faucet replacement is the better option

Replacement is usually recommended when the faucet has internal corrosion, cracked valve bodies, unavailable replacement parts, or repeated failures that continue after proper repairs. Older faucets may also lack modern efficiency standards, making replacement a better long-term investment. The decision is based on fixture condition, expected lifespan, and overall cost effectiveness rather than age alone.

Can you install a faucet using my existing plumbing connections

In most cases, a new faucet can be installed using the existing plumbing connections as long as they are in good condition and compatible with the new fixture. Professional installation includes checking supply lines, mounting surfaces, and pressure to ensure the new faucet integrates properly without causing leaks or performance issues.

The Importance of Water Pressure Regulator Installation in Houston Homes

Water pressure regulator installation is vital for protecting plumbing systems in Houston, TX homes from excessive pressure and premature wear. High water pressure can damage pipes, fixtures, and appliances, leading to frequent leaks and costly repairs. Professional installation ensures proper calibration and compliance with local plumbing standards. When combined with leak detection and pipe leak repair, a pressure regulator helps extend system life and improve water efficiency. Proper regulation also reduces strain on water heaters and fixtures, supporting consistent performance and long-term plumbing reliability.
